UPSC Declares March 2026 Recruitment Results, Finalises Candidates Across Ministries

UPSC announces March 2026 recruitment results for multiple government posts.

The Union Public Service Commission (UPSC) has announced the recruitment results for March 2026, finalising 14 recruitment cases across various central government ministries after completing interviews and assessment processes for technical, administrative, and specialised posts.

The results include appointments in several key ministries, with selected candidates being individually informed through official communication. The Commission also issued formal intimation to unsuccessful applicants, concluding the recruitment cycle for this phase.

In the Ministry of Environment, Forest and Climate Change, candidates including Salman Khan, Mani Shankar Tripathi, and Aravind B. Rathod were recommended for the post of Technical Officer (Forestry) Grade II. Under the Ministry of Consumer Affairs, Food and Public Distribution, Prashant Bhimrao Dhanke was selected for the position of Professor (Chemical Engineering) at the National Sugar Institute in Kanpur.

The Ministry of Defence saw multiple recommendations, including Rakesh Roy for Principal Civil Hydrographic Officer and Pratima Sharma for Translator (Persian). In the Ministry of Labour and Employment, several candidates were selected for the post of Deputy Director of Mines Safety (Electrical), including Dev Kishan Sharma, Ashutosh Joshi, and P. Vijaya Prasad.

Under the Ministry of Jal Shakti, Kandepu Swapna Sri was recommended for the position of Scientist ‘B’ (Geophysics) in the Department of Water Resources, River Development and Ganga Rejuvenation, reflecting selections across both scientific and administrative domains.

However, the Commission noted that in certain categories, no suitable candidates were found. These include the unreserved post of Associate Professor (Mechanical Engineering – Machine Design) at the College of Military Engineering, Pune, under the Ministry of Defence, as well as one reserved post for a person with benchmark disability in the Deputy Director of Mines Safety (Mechanical) category under the Ministry of Labour and Employment.
